How Our Team Handles Gutter Overflow Water Removal

At Water Damage Restoration in Quincy, MA we understand the importance of a proper process with gutter overflow water removal. Our team follows a step-by-step approach to ensure that the job is done quickly and efficiently. Here’s an overview of what you can expect:

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our team begins by inspecting the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. We use specialized equipment to identify the source of the overflow and assess the risk of further damage.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action to take.

Step 2: Water Removal

Using advanced equipment, our team carefully removes the standing water from the affected area. We take great care to avoid causing further damage to your home’s structure or contents.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, our team uses specialized equipment to dry out the affected area. We also dehumidify the space to prevent further moisture buildup.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a healthy living space.

Step 5: Repair and Restoration

Finally, our team makes any necessary repairs to the affected area, including patching holes and repairing damaged walls and floors. We also restore any affected surfaces to their original condition.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small gutter overflow with minimal damage Yes No You can handle small gutter overflows y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some basic cleaning supplies.
Large gutter overflow with significant damage No Yes Large gutter overflows need spec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ove standing water and dry out affected areas.
Water damage to your home’s foundation or walls No Yes Water damage to your home’s foundation or walls need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ively repair and restore affected areas.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al Cost in Whitman, MA

The cost of gutter overflow water removal in Whitman, MA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 The cost of water removal and drying depends on the amount of water and the size of the affected area.
Repair and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of repair and restoration dep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air affected areas.
Sanitizing and cleaning $200 – $1,000 The cost of sanitizing and cleaning depends on the size of the affected area and the type of cleaning products needed.
